EKG Monitor / Telemetry Tech Full Time Position Available!

Dean’s Professional Services has partnered with Boston Scientific to hire qualified EKG Monitor Techs in South San Francisco, CA. This position is responsible for the interpretation and reporting of EKG data received for patients wearing company monitoring devices to assist physicians in diagnosing the patients.

Job Responsibilities:
• Process, analyze, interpret and edit EKG data
• Collect recordings and patient symptoms as needed
• Facilitate activation of EMS, if indicated
• Accurately document actions taken within patient records
• Facilitate orders for monitors and supplies
• Obtain patient transmissions and related symptoms
• Recognize abnormal cardiac rhythms/symptoms, and clearly communicate information to appropriate team member
• Ensure customer enrollment is entered correctly
• Address questions and educate patients, practices, and sales staff
• Fax serious and critical reports to practices and hospitals as requested
• Retain information that is job specific such as safety regulations and current policies and procedures
